We have made it to Mexico. We are still in the mountains but, gracias a Dios, we have found a casa to rent. Just this afternoon in fact. Actually, I should wait until we're actually in before I say it's a done deal but oh well. Alan is currently on his way to the store (they run the Dulceria (candy store)in town to let them know that we'd like to rent it. It seems like a God send. What am I saying! Of COURSE it's a God send.

They are in the process of cleaning things up and moving out to their new house down the road and will be repainting and cleaning to get it ready for us. It is small and very Mexican but it's JUST what we were praying for. There are three bedrooms (small), a kitchen, a bathroom (WITH A BATHTUB!!!!!!!!!!!! Can you tell this is a blessing?????!!!!!), and a family room. There is a little "bodega" outside with a place for the washing machine and Alan's tools and a strip of land where the kids can play during the day and Alan can lock up the truck at night. One of the things we were praying about was the fact that we wanted to find something that would cost less than what we paid for rent before. Praise God it is! We also realized it's right down the road from our pastor, Juan Carlos and Yanira! I'll post pictures when I can. We're hoping to move in sometime in the next two weeks. They still have some work to do and we do have to pay to get the phone line connected (for interent) but then hopefully, we'll be in business!

Until then we're still in the mountains, but there is work and preparation for us to do to get ready. Alan has visited the children's home a couple of times to check in and we're getting excited to be involved with their ministry again.
